Nominal Model <strong>Tuning</strong><br />

A very simple approach to model-only tuning is to tune the nominal model for im-<br />

proved performance and apply this tuning configuration to the hardware. If the shape<br />

of the performance space <strong>with</strong> respect to the tuning parameters is similar for the nom-<br />

inal model and the hardware, then a tuning configuration that improves the nominal<br />

model performance may also improve the hardware performance. If the hardware<br />

performance is only slightly above the requirement or the degree of uncertainty is<br />

low then this improvement may be enough to bring the system <strong>with</strong>in specification.<br />

The optimization formulation is very similar to that of the tuning formulation in<br />

Equation 4.2 <strong>with</strong> �p0 replacing the actual uncertainty values, ˜p:<br />

min f (˜x, �y, �p0)<br />

�y<br />

(4.11)<br />

s.t. �g (˜x, �y) ≤ 0<br />

This technique is referred to as nominal model tuning throughout the rest of this<br />

chapter.<br />
